mysql #1062 –Duplicate entry '1' for key 'PRIMARY'
来源:互联网 发布:怎么做一个淘宝客 编辑:程序博客网 时间:2024/06/05 10:00
把数据从一个机器上导到另外一个机器上,因此记录太多,刚开始没注意,超过了phpmyadmin的限制,提示出错了,我把文件手动的给分成一些小文件,可是再导就提示#1062 - Duplicate entry '1' for key 'PRIMARY'了,后来才知道,原来上次超过限制的已经导进去了一部分,而id是主键,不能相同的,所以就不行了,把老的数据都删除,就可以重新导了。
好了。你要是也碰到了跟我一样的问题,马上试试吧。不试不知道啊
Mysql进行数据备份,还原后进行回帖,出现以下错误代码:
Discuz! info: MySQL Query Error
User: webcull
Time: 2008-7-10 2:20pm
Script. /post.php
SQL: INSERT INTO [Table]posts (fid, tid, first, author, authorid, subject, dateline, message, useip, invisible, anonymous, usesig, htmlon, bbcodeoff, smileyoff, parseurloff, attachment)
VALUES ('45', '2727', '0', 'webcull', '6', '', '1216707030', 'ddd', '192.168.253.1', '0', '0', '0', '0', '-1', '-1', '', '0')
Error: Duplicate entry '2678' for key 1
Errno.: 1062
网上搜索分析原因:
可能是字段pid为primary key且auto_increment属性,不能出现重复值。
而我在备份数据时,可能有数据写入破坏了数据表。
尝试了一些方法:
1、数据表部分字段属性丢失 ALTER TABLE `cdb_posts` CHANGE `pid` `pid` INT( 10 ) UNSIGNED NOT NULL AUTO_INCREMENT
2、repair table cdb_posts
均失败!
最后的解决方法:
一般是因为数据表文件损害导致,可用MySQL的修复工具myisamchk 工具修复。
cmd
myisamchk cdb_posts.myi -r
修复数据表就OK了!
好了。你要是也碰到了跟我一样的问题,马上试试吧。不试不知道啊
Mysql进行数据备份,还原后进行回帖,出现以下错误代码:
Discuz! info: MySQL Query Error
User: webcull
Time: 2008-7-10 2:20pm
Script. /post.php
SQL: INSERT INTO [Table]posts (fid, tid, first, author, authorid, subject, dateline, message, useip, invisible, anonymous, usesig, htmlon, bbcodeoff, smileyoff, parseurloff, attachment)
VALUES ('45', '2727', '0', 'webcull', '6', '', '1216707030', 'ddd', '192.168.253.1', '0', '0', '0', '0', '-1', '-1', '', '0')
Error: Duplicate entry '2678' for key 1
Errno.: 1062
网上搜索分析原因:
可能是字段pid为primary key且auto_increment属性,不能出现重复值。
而我在备份数据时,可能有数据写入破坏了数据表。
尝试了一些方法:
1、数据表部分字段属性丢失 ALTER TABLE `cdb_posts` CHANGE `pid` `pid` INT( 10 ) UNSIGNED NOT NULL AUTO_INCREMENT
2、repair table cdb_posts
均失败!
最后的解决方法:
一般是因为数据表文件损害导致,可用MySQL的修复工具myisamchk 工具修复。
cmd
myisamchk cdb_posts.myi -r
修复数据表就OK了!
0 0
- mysql #1062 –Duplicate entry '1' for key 'PRIMARY'
- 异常:mysql 1062 –Duplicate entry '1' for key 'PRIMARY'
- mysql #1062 –Duplicate entry '1' for key 'PRIMARY'
- mysql 导入时错误 #1062 –Duplicate entry '1' for key 'PRIMARY'
- MySQL --- SQL Error: 1062: Duplicate entry '2147483647' for key 'PRIMARY'
- MySQL ERROR 1062 (23000): Duplicate entry '%-root' for key 'PRIMARY'
- MySQL:Duplicate entry '1-2' for key 'PRIMARY' 错误
- mysql报错:Duplicate entry ‘1’ for key ‘PRIMARY’
- Duplicate entry '1' for key 'PRIMARY'
- Duplicate entry '1-9' for key 'PRIMARY'
- Duplicate entry '##' for key 'PRIMARY'
- Mysql错误:Duplicate entry '127' for key 'PRIMARY'的解决方法
- mysql出现Duplicate entry '0' for key 'PRIMARY'的错误
- mysql 主键重复问题解决 Duplicate entry '787192513' for key 'PRIMARY'
- Mysql错误提示:Error: Duplicate entry '0' for key 'PRIMARY'
- MySQL中出现Duplicate entry 'XXX' for key 'PRIMARY'解决方案
- MySQL写入表提示 Duplicate entry 'xxxxx' for key primary
- ERROR 1062 (23000): Duplicate entry '%-root' for key 'PRIMARY'
- 在Android Studio中如何建立app的assets文件夹
- 在Ubantu的qtcreator中安装qwt
- matlab中bwareaopen/bwarea/imclearborder/bwboundaries/imregionalmin等边界区域函数
- Spring json传输406问题及解决方法小记
- 下一篇:基本算法和java基本数据结构总结
- mysql #1062 –Duplicate entry '1' for key 'PRIMARY'
- JAVA 时间差距,两个时间相差多少天,时,分,秒;获取当天时间零点;获取及天钱的时间 (时间工具类)
- socket通信 2017.2.21
- 谁先倒(模拟)
- TexturePacker PhysicsEditor
- 利用github创建外网svn服务器
- 消息队列RabbitMQ与Spring集成
- Opengl函数(4)
- 单例模式之继承碰见的问题